Drug dealer Hussnain Iqbal of Sherwood

An unrepentant drug dealer from Nottingham who tried and failed to convince officers that the large wad of cash he was carrying was actually a birthday gift, has had the money confiscated from him. Nottingham Crown Court was told how the police initially wanted to pursue getting assets from Hussnain Iqbal through a Proceeds of Crime Act application (POCA).

But having analysed the 27-year-old, of Sherwood’s, finances while he has been beyond bars, that application was this week abandoned, and instead £662 in cash which is already on the force’s possession was confiscated from him and all of the drugs, mobile phones and paraphernalia taken when he was arrested, will be destroyed.
